Deep Dive into Undiscerned Spiritual Pride by Jonathan EdwardsSpiritual pride is identified as the primary cause of spiritual errors and the main entry point for negative spiritual influences, acting as the devil's "main handle" to hinder God's work. It's considered the fundamental support for all other errors, implying that until pride is cured, other spiritual problems cannot be effectively addressed.The nature of spiritual pride is inherently deceptive: a person with too high an opinion of themselves is often unaware of it, believing their self-assessment is justified. This leads to self-deception and strong resistance to correction and instruction, as the proud individual thinks they are "full of light already" and need no guidance. It prevents genuine self-awareness and fosters self-confidence in sin, making it the "most secret of all sins" and difficult to overcome, akin to the layers of an onion. This self-focus also directs attention outward, leading to fault-finding, harsh judgment, and contempt towards others, rather than inward introspection.In stark contrast, humility is the essential antidote, enabling spiritual growth and healthier relationships. A humble person is open to instruction, cautious in their self-estimate, and ready to check into their own errors. They are preoccupied with their own faults, complain most about themselves, and esteem others as better. Humility fosters gentle and loving communication, encourages honor for all people, and leads to a quiet, trusting response to opposition. It clears the mind for divine light and protects from the devil's reach, making the individual receptive to truth and guidance from God and others.
